Hi,
I use french translation. But since yesterday, every error messages are untranslated. Don't know why.
When i debug the output, I can see :

No translation for file(translation.ts) in context(design/standard/error/kernel): 'Access denied' with comment()

And many more messages like this for every untranslated messages. The admin panel is untranslated too.
The file translation.ts is well here.

Do you know what's happen ? Or where I can find a clean french translation.ts ?

Thank you.

Stefan Eickhoff

Friday 01 August 2008 5:17:26 am

Hi Jeremy,

check if the file is still valid XML.
Maybe you changed something and missed a bracket.
If the XML is broken the file won't be used and as far as I recall this happens silently
without any warning or error message from Exponential.
